Jump to content

Chromecast stream stops after xxx mins


Go to solution Solved by PrincessClevage,

Recommended Posts

PrincessClevage
Posted

HI There,

I have a lenovo smart display, from an IOS device with Emby client i am able to select this chromecast device to play livetv and the stream starts and plays fine for a short amount of mins (up to 10 mins ish) and then the stream stops and i have to reconnect from the IOS device to the chromecast device and start the stream again. 

after the stream is started i can see that transcoding is occuring to H.264 (AVC) and i have tried chaning the priorty of prefered decoder/encoder. I have also tried disabling hardware acceeration, forcing cpu ffmpeg conversion and this seems to allow the stream to run on the chromecast client for longer but eventually the stream still stops. Any thoughts why this might be occuring and what i can try to stabile this stream to this chromecast device ?

Device reports in emby dashboards as:

Chromecast

Emby for Chromecast 2.1.0

Happy2Play
Posted

Can you provide server and ffmpeg logs for a specific example?

PrincessClevage
Posted

PM you the requested Logs

Posted

HI, just to help narrow this down, if you use the chrome browser on the server machine to play this to Chromecast, does it happen that way as well?

PrincessClevage
Posted
5 hours ago, Luke said:

HI, just to help narrow this down, if you use the chrome browser on the server machine to play this to Chromecast, does it happen that way as well?

Just tried on the server casting from chrome to the device and it did the same thing after around 6 mins 

PrincessClevage
Posted

I have a local tv recording on the server and casting this file to the same device seems to play fine 19mins so far, only difference i can sse it is not live tv stream and using mpeg-2 >h264 (avc) transcoding 

 

Posted

Can you try the same content just to eliminate that variable? Thanks 

PrincessClevage
Posted
6 hours ago, Luke said:

Can you try the same content just to eliminate that variable? Thanks 

The loally recorded file also plays fine when cast to the same device from IOS. I notice that transfoding occurs very fast for this local file and is competed within 1 min 

Posted

And what if you try live tv again?

PrincessClevage
Posted
On 12/11/2021 at 1:49 PM, Luke said:

And what if you try live tv again?

Tried live tv again, casting from the iOS device and same issue

PrincessClevage
Posted (edited)

 

I have noticed that when i disable hardware acceleration the Mbps is lower and the connection is held stable for much longer, where as with hardware acceleration enabled the Mbps is around 15Mbps, could this be the issue? I will check the locally recorded video Mbps and compare

image.png.8605da123c86677ea9831e42f51744a1.png

I have also tested some streaming some other locally store media and it is stable at 36Mbps, so it sees only the live tv component needs a lower bitrate to be stable. Any way to apply lower bitrate for a specific device for live tv only or update the defaul chromecast profile to include a lower bitrate if streaming live tv content (or perhaps it is the way software>software decode/encoder delivery works)?

Edited by PrincessClevage
Posted

So it still only happens with live tv?

PrincessClevage
Posted
6 hours ago, Luke said:

So it still only happens with live tv?

So far, yes only livetv

Posted

Can you try the same live tv channel casting from the web app and see how that compares? Thanks.

PrincessClevage
Posted (edited)
On 12/20/2021 at 1:25 PM, Luke said:

Can you try the same live tv channel casting from the web app and see how that compares? Thanks.

I have already tried this by casting from chrome on the emby server to the device with the same symptoms, if the bit rate is low <5Mbps and or software encode>software decode is in use it is stable for live tv while other locally stored video file play fine at 30+Mbps

Edited by PrincessClevage
PrincessClevage
Posted

Might it be possible to change a config file and set a specific profile for chrome cast device?

PrincessClevage
Posted
On 12/28/2021 at 2:05 PM, PrincessClevage said:

Might it be possible to change a config file and set a specific profile for chrome cast device?

Happy to do this manually if you can guide me 

Posted

Are you still running into this?

PrincessClevage
Posted
On 1/7/2022 at 3:17 AM, Luke said:

Are you still running into this?

Yes still have the issue intermittently with live tv

  • 4 weeks later...
Posted

OK we'll take another look at it. Thanks.

  • 2 weeks later...
PrincessClevage
Posted

Reporting back that I now am able to maintain a stable livetv stream to chromecast device after the recent “play on” changes with the caveat that I have to disable hardware encoding and decoding (uses more overheads from cpu and ffmpeg than hardware encoding/decoding) for the used media format, otherwise the stream and video stops after xxx period

Posted

OK there will also be playback related changes coming to Chromecast soon in conjunction with the 4.7 server that may help with this. Thanks.

PrincessClevage
Posted

I have observed when playing some Australian channels emby will attempt to direct play these channel to the chrome cast device and every time the direct play streams fail to strart. Is it possible to force a all chromecast sessions to be transcode to AVC which seems stable with software encoding 

image.png.25d2938fcadb43e81eee850c154bcd90.png

Posted

Some Chromecast firmware updates have gone out and other users have reported some surprising improvements with it. Can you try re-evaluating with that? Thanks.

  • 2 months later...
  • Solution
PrincessClevage
Posted
On 3/3/2022 at 7:56 AM, Luke said:

Some Chromecast firmware updates have gone out and other users have reported some surprising improvements with it. Can you try re-evaluating with that? Thanks.

Thanks for the chromecast rate limiting option, works great and great thinking for  an easier fix Luke.

  • Thanks 1

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...